Transaction ae51b9158cc75b790e03395c36c77ca2dfabc73686b6cd21cfe77be712d14b84
1 Input
2 Outputs
- ae51b9158cc75b790e03395c36c77ca2dfabc73686b6cd21cfe77be712d14b84:0
- ae51b9158cc75b790e03395c36c77ca2dfabc73686b6cd21cfe77be712d14b84:1
value 598870
address 1DFpZgsojSURv7QmRxVajCZbr5h2yTr5Ba
value 10800000
address 1L2yf82MFPSpiLqChoYLJVmpD9BSxo3Veo